A car is never an asset. A car is a monthly invoice that depreciates while you are sleeping.

It happens that there is something attracting everybody. It is a nice looking Audi A4 or BMW 3 series standing in the window of the car dealer. However, if you want to become rich as a young professional, you should consider this car as an invoice rather than a trophy. Young men aged twenty to thirty years old spend lots of money on cars. They think only about the price tag and forget about some silent killers like insurances, premium fuel, and depreciation.

First of all, it is necessary to follow the “total cost of ownership” principle. The payments to the bank on monthly basis may seem reasonable but you need to take into account insurance, fuel, and maintenance costs. In case with a luxury sedan, you are spending a thousand dollars per month before even filling the tank. It is really quite a considerable amount of money that could be used for buying shares on S&P 500 index fund.

One of the biggest mistakes young professionals make is the leasing strategy. It looks cool to lease a new car every three years to have always a new car for client meetings. Actually, you are renting a depreciating asset that will bring you nothing. It would be more reasonable to invest in a reliable and used Toyota Camry or Honda Civic. These cars won’t attract attention but you will save money and have an asset that will give you profit in the future.

There is one piece of advice that will be helpful in your budgeting. Estimate your annual expenses on this particular car and divide it into twelve equal parts. Monthly place the same amount of money on the high-yield savings account. When there will be a $1,200 fee for repairs of your brakes or tires, for example, you will feel comfortable taking the money from special account.

To conclude, this may be the best period of time for you to start doing boring things. While your friends will lease Range Rovers, you will drive your sensible car for three years. Then you will observe them posting photos in Instagram while your investment portfolio will double in size. Later you will be able to buy your Porsche.
